Anniversary Cup: Penalties again decide champions for third year

It appears new grassroots champions emerge every year in the Anniversary Cup football competition in Tarka Local Government Area of Benue State since the inaugural edition in 2021 with all the final matches also decided on penalties.

This year, Tarka Youths Stars Football Club of Wannune lifted the trophy after defeating City Boys Football Club of Wannune 4-1 on penalties following goalless draw at regulation time. It will be recalled that City Boys FC of Wannune were the pioneer winners of the tournament at the expense of Tarka Youths Stars Football Club three years ago.

After the month-long exciting competition that had 10 grassroots teams compete for honours, the defending champions, Nativitas FC of Tarhembe only managed to clinch the Third Place position against new comers, Melai Academy.

Abuja-based journalist and organiser of the tournament, Terverr Tyav says the emergence of new champions every year shows the competitiveness of the game among the young grassroots talents that are not being harnessed by the country.

The Anniversary Cup is organised annually to celebrate the creation of Tarka Local Council which was among the last set of Local Government Areas in the country created by the military on December 8, 1996, and recognised by the 1999 Constitution.
